Just 0.13 per cent of the population voted for Boris Johnson
https://www.newstatesman.com/politics/staggers/2019/07/just-013-cent-population-voted-boris-johnson<snip>
Boris Johnson today fulfilled his longstanding ambition of becoming prime minister but was elected by a share of the population roughly the size of a decent football crowd.
The election was the first time that a party membership has directly elected Britains prime minister. Boris Johnson has been placed in No 10 not by the British public or their elected representatives, but by 92,153 Conservative members, a group that collectively accounts for 0.13 per cent of the British population marking a fundamental shift in where power is located. Jeremy Hunt meanwhile received 46,656 votes.

Afghanistan asks for explanation after Trump claims US could wipe it 'off the face of the Earth'
https://www.cnn.com/2019/07/23/politics/afghanistan-pushback-trump-comments/index.html<snip>
"If we wanted to fight a war in Afghanistan and win it, I could win that war in a week. I just don't want to kill 10 million people," Trump said, seated beside Pakistani Prime Minister Imran Khan at the White House on Monday. "I have plans on Afghanistan, that if I wanted to win that war, Afghanistan would be wiped off the face of the Earth. It would be gone. It would be over in -- literally, in 10 days, and I don't want to do -- I don't want to go that route."
A spokesman for the Taliban -- a group the State Department says is responsible for beheadings, amputations, stonings and civilian casualties -- condemned Trump's remarks as "irresponsible."
